Include quotes from the novel (or annotate and make reference) to support your … WebScout is teased at school because her father is defending a black person. Children at school call Atticus a "nigger-lover". Scout does not think twice before beating anybody up and standing up for her father until Atticus asks Scout to ignore all the gossip about them and to "stop beating up kids at school."
